What is hex #EBF6F7 Color?

Anti-Flash White (Hex code: EBF6F7) Thumbnail

The color name of hex code #EBF6F7 is Anti-Flash White. The RGB values are (235, 246, 247) which means it is composed of 32% red, 34% green and 34% blue. The CMYK color codes, used in printers, are C:5 M:0 Y:0 K:3. In the HSV/HSB scale, #EBF6F7 has a hue of 185°, 5% saturation and a brightness value of 97%.

Complementary Palette

The complement of #EBF6F7 is #F7ECEB which is called Isabelline. Complementary colors are those found at the opposite ends of the color wheel. Thus, as per the RGB system, the best contrast to #EBF6F7 color is offered by #F7ECEB. The complementary color palette is easiest to use and work with. Studies have shown that contrasting color palette is the best way to grab a viewer's attention.

Analogous Palette

The analogous colors of #EBF6F7 are #EBF0F7 and #EBF7F2, called Bright Gray and Anti-Flash White, respectively. In the RGB color wheel, they are located to the right and left of #EBF6F7 with a 30° separation. An analogous color palette is extremely soothing to the eyes and works wonders if your main color is soft or pastel.

Split-Complementary Palette

As per the RGB color wheel, the split-complementary colors of #EBF6F7 are #F7EBF0 (Isabelline) and #F7F2EB (Isabelline). A split-complementary color palette consists of the main color along with those on either side (30°) of the complementary color. Based on our research, usage of split-complementary palettes is on the rise online, especially in graphics and web sites designs. It may be because it is not as contrasting as the complementary color palette and, hence, results in a combination which is pleasant to the eyes.
